Merge with 0.5

net.dns: Remove elements from the cache when expired so as to not leave holes in the array

mod_console: s2s:close: Use session:close() if that exists, otherwise just destroy the session

net.dns: Stricter matching of nameserver entries in resolv.conf

MUC: Added legacy error code to the presence error returned when a banned user attempts to join.

MUC: Added legacy error codes to nickname conflict presence errors.

Merge with trunk

(0) -1000 -300 -100 -30 -10 -7 +7 +10 +30 +100 +300 +1000 tip

mercurial